He received a liberal education, and having been reared on a farm has become familiar with all the details of the business, and bids fair to be a successful rival of any farmer in the county. He was married Nov. 30, 1882, to Ada, daughter of Thomas and Louisa J. (Study) Edwards, of Wayne County. They have one daughter---Edna M. Mrs. Jones's mother is a native of Indiana. Her father is a native of Wales, and came to the United States about forty-five years ago. He is by trade a millwright, and has worked in a number of mills in Wayne County. At present he is living at Williamsburg, having retired from business. He is a member of the Masonic fraternity.
